| Be aware of environmental zones ('milieuzones') in certain Dutch cities. While Heerlen currently doesn't have such zones, nearby cities might, so ensure your rental car complies with any regional regulations if you plan to visit them. |
| Fuel stations are readily available in and around Heerlen. It's advisable to familiarize yourself with the local fuel types and payment methods, as some stations may require a PIN-enabled credit or debit card. |

Heerlen offers ample parking options, including street parking and public garages. The city center has designated parking zones, and many attractions provide on-site parking facilities. It's advisable to check for any parking fees or time restrictions.
In the Netherlands, the general speed limits are 50 km/h (31 mph) within urban areas, 80 km/h (50 mph) on rural roads, and 100 km/h (62 mph) on expressways. On motorways, the limit is typically 130 km/h (81 mph), but always observe local signage as limits can vary.
| Glaspaleis: A modernist architectural gem, originally a department store, now serving as a cultural hub housing a library, art gallery, and music venue. |
| Thermenmuseum: Home to the Netherlands' best-preserved Roman bathhouse, offering interactive exhibits that delve into Heerlen's ancient history. |
| Street Art Heerlen: Dubbed the 'Street Art Capital of the Netherlands,' the city boasts numerous murals by renowned artists, creating an open-air gallery throughout its streets. |
| Hoensbroek Castle: One of the largest and best-preserved castles in the Netherlands, offering a glimpse into medieval life with its impressive architecture and interactive exhibits. |
| Dutch Mining Museum: Located in the original shaft building of the former Oranje Nassau I coal mine, this museum preserves the Limburg coal-mining heritage with artifacts and historical insights. |
| Maastricht: A vibrant university city known for its rich history, cultural events, and culinary delights, just a short drive from Heerlen. |
| Valkenburg: A charming town famous for its castle ruins, underground caves, and picturesque streets, offering a blend of history and leisure. |
| Aachen, Germany: A historic city renowned for its cathedral, thermal spas, and Christmas markets, located just across the German border. |
| Liège, Belgium: A dynamic city with a rich industrial heritage, vibrant nightlife, and notable landmarks like the Liège-Guillemins railway station. |
